A beautiful rare English Art Deco sterling silver card case. It is hallmarked for Birmingham 1912 with the makers marks being D&F. It has been superbly made in the form of an envelope with sprung top and internal gilding. The front cartouche has been engraved EJC. It is in superb condition being free from dings splits holes and repairs. The lid is highly sprung. It measures 4.25 inches (10.8cms) wide by 3 inches tall excluding the chain and weighs 106 grams.
